  • What are the advantages of Wayland?

    More modern and in some cases better performance (as if Xorg performance were bad … but hey)

    What are the disadvantages?

    Basically none of your current software works out of the box (you’ll need a special Xorg implementation that works with your Wayland implementation in order to run non-Wayland applications). Most applications are specific to your Wayland implementation instead of a general application that runs in all environments.

    why have/haven’t you made the switch?

    I did not find one single floating WM that is as good as Openbox for Xorg. Also: Screen recording with OBS is problematic in some constellations.
